Line-up / Musicians

- Natalia Rogalski / vocals, glass harmonica, percussion
- Erik Visser / 6- & 12-string guitars, vocals, producer
- Ben van den Berg / accordion, piano, organ, backing vocals
- Antoinette Lohmann / violins, viola, viola d'Amore, backing vocals
- Carla Veen / cello, viola da gamba, backing vocals
- Jeroen Goossens / flutes, crumhorn, panpipes didgeridoo, claviola, tin whistle, backing vocals
- Michel Grens / drums, marimba, vibraphone, backing vocals

With:
- Rosmalens Male Choir / chorus vocals (1)
- Angelo Verploegen / trumpet (15)

Releases information

From the musical theater production "The Golden Age"

CD Bonnet Records ‎- BOR 96016711 (1996, Netherlands)
